Meg asks: "By the way is there a risk that these devices could contribute to blocked ducts around the funnel if the pressure on the breast cannot be regulated? I would think it more likely given that unless the clothing was tight fitting the funnels are at a great risk of falling off." I think this might be a concern if mom is exclisively pumping with such a device. However, I think in most cases she is nursing when not at work, so the ducts would get good drainage then even if there is some restriction with the elastic. I have seen the setup and it appears to be a gentle, but effective hold.
